Mary Baker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Sep. 28, 2008.
HYANNIS — Mary "Penie" Baker, 76, of Hyannis died Friday, Sept. 26, 2008, with her family by her side.

She was the beloved wife of the late Leslie Baker.

Mary was born in Kingston on Sept. 6, 1932, the daughter of Otto and Blanche Borghesani. Mary was a fun, spirited, easygoing woman who wasn't afraid to be different or speak her mind. She was always making people laugh and making the most out of everything she did. She had a few true passions, her family and bingo. If there was a game of bingo, you could count on finding her there.

Mary leaves behind her only child, Robert Leonardi Jr. She is also survived by two grandchildren, Robert Leonardi III and Mary Leonardi, and many great grandchildren. She was the sister of Alton Borghesani and Claire Govoni. She loved her family very much and her two cats.

A graveside service will be held on Tuesday, Sept. 30, at 3 p.m. at Oak Neck Cemetery, Hyannis.
